yoomoney / yookassa-android-sdk

This library allows implementing payment acceptance into mobile apps on Android. It works as an extension to the YooMoney API.
https://yookassa.ru/developers/payment-forms/android-sdk
MIT License
39 stars 22 forks source link

The user 10205 does not meet the requirements to access device identifiers. com.yandex.metrica.impl.ob.he.<init> #54

Closed Charmandik closed 3 years ago

Charmandik commented 4 years ago

Fatal Exception: java.lang.SecurityException getSerial: The user 10205 does not meet the requirements to access device identifiers. com.yandex.metrica.impl.ob.he.

Caused by android.os.RemoteException Remote stack trace: at com.android.internal.telephony.TelephonyPermissions.reportAccessDeniedToReadIdentifiers(TelephonyPermissions.java:417) at com.android.internal.telephony.TelephonyPermissions.checkReadDeviceIdentifiers(TelephonyPermissions.java:349) at com.android.internal.telephony.TelephonyPermissions.checkCallingOrSelfReadDeviceIdentifiers(TelephonyPermissions.java:274) at com.android.internal.telephony.TelephonyPermissions.checkCallingOrSelfReadDeviceIdentifiers(TelephonyPermissions.java:251) at com.android.server.os.DeviceIdentifiersPolicyService$DeviceIdentifiersPolicy.getSerialForPackage(DeviceIdentifiersPolicyService.java:67)

Проявляется только на andorid 10

Winner28 commented 3 years ago

Спасибо за информацию, поправим в ближайшем релизе.

iskandarshabaev commented 3 years ago

Обновили у себя библиотеку com.yandex.android:mobmetricalib. Должно помочь, просьба открыть issue снова в случае воспроизведения